Milly Thomas's DUST to Transfer to Soho Theatre This Winter

Fresh from an award-winning, sell-out run at Edinburgh Fringe 2017, Dust by Milly Thomas (Clique, BBC3; Clickbait and A First World Problem, Theatre503), directed by Sara Joyce, now transfers to London's Soho Theatre. Dust is a refreshing, caustic and comedic treatment of one woman's depression, suicide and everything that happens afterwards.

VIDEO: Creator Ray Rackham On The Inspiration For New Musical JUDY!

A series of three short documentaries will be released prior to the official opening of the beautifully poignant biographical musical 'Judy!'; charting the turbulent life of acclaimed chanteuse Judy Garland; opening this May at the Arts Theatre, in London's West End.

Nominations Announced For The 17th Annual WhatsOnStage Awards

At a ceremony held today at London's Cafe de Paris, host Steve Furst announced the nominees for the 17th Annual WhatsOnStage Awards, the only major theatre prize-giving decided entirely by the theatregoers themselves.

West End Transfer Announced For THE BOYS IN THE BAND

Producers Tom O'Connell and James Seabright are thrilled to announce a West End transfer for their sell-out production of Mart Crowley's ground-breaking play, THE BOYS IN THE BAND, opening at the Vaudeville Theatre on 7 February 2017, playing for a limited two week season until 18 February.
